## Kickoff Notes — ChipGate Reader

Quick recap for the Harborfell Marathon setup: the trackside timing-chip readers need firmware flashed before Thursday's dry run, and the mat at the 10k split has been flaky, so test it twice. Spare antennas are in the blue crate. Don't reorder cabling without checking first — it's mapped to the scoring van. All hardware questions go to the lead listed below.

approver of yahig-kagup = Ralok Sorael

Ketterling gateway: clients stuck in reconnect loops after idle >90s. Cause: stale auth ticket rejected on ws resume. Fix rolled in gateway v2.8; resume now requires a fresh handshake secret. Restart floe-ws workers after patching. The workers read the handshake secret from /etc/floe/ws.env at boot, so append the secret assignment immediately after this line.

env line for tadup-taweg: RELAY_SECRET3=28d

**Ticket: Config drift on StockSync reconciliation job**

Heads up for anyone new: the nightly inventory reconciliation job on the Fennwick cluster has drifted from what's in the repo again. Someone hand-edited batch sizes on the box last sprint and never committed it. Until we get the drift checker running, treat the repo as truth. For reference, here's what the job is actually running with right now.

config for kajeg-kahog:
WENIX_LOG_LEVEL=debug
WENIX_METRICS_HOST=metrics.wenix.qirvansys.corp
WENIX_POOL_SIZE=4

## PR: Rebalance aisle-weighting in PickPath optimizer

This change adjusts how the Fernwheel PickPath engine scores cross-aisle travel in the Larkmont distribution center layout. We observed pickers backtracking on long-tail orders, so the cost model now penalizes aisle re-entry more heavily and rewards zone-contiguous batches. All changes are behind the `pickpath.v2_weights` flag, default off, and covered by replay tests against last quarter's order logs. For review, the tuning constants we settled on are listed below.

tuning constants:
THRESHOLDS = {
    "kelix": 280,
    "druvan": 756,
    "oliael": 399,
}